The property sits a great location, just a short walk from a variety of tasty eateries, independent shops and convenience stores, allowing you to easily stock up on the essentials.

A little further on lies Bridlington beach, perfect for wanders along the coast and picnics with a sea view, plus there’s great watersport opportunities.

Wander to the harbour and admire at the private yachts and speedboats, see a range of birds and animals at Bridlington Animal Park or discover 14th century artwork at The Bayle Museum.

Those looking to get their steps in can find local wildlife at Flamborough Outer Headlands Nature Reserve, Danes Dyke Nature Reserve, the Living Seas Centre and Selwicks Bay, where there are several stunning walks and wildlife spotting opportunities.

An alternative to the traditional seaside, Bridlington Old Town is quaint, pretty and steeped in history.

Used to film the 2016 big screen remake of Dad’s Army, sift through the quirky shops down Bridlington’s aesthetic, Georgian High Street.

Rather than familiar national chains, this place is brimming with local, independent shops and boutiques.

Whether you’re searching for bespoke jewelry, beautifully-crafted ceramics, antiques, or anything in-between, you’re sure to pick up something special here.

About the location

BRIDLINGTON

Filey 10 miles; Scarborough 20 miles.

The seaside resort of Bridlington lies on the east coast of Yorkshire, south of Scarborough and Filey. Two award-winning beaches of golden sand stretch out on either side of the historic harbour, bustling with activity. Beautifully designed promenades provide everything from fun-fairs to quiet places where you can sit and watch the world go by. Shops, attractions, restaurants and the historic 'Old Town' of Bridlington offer a fascinating contrast to life on the beach, where the latest Dad's Army has been filmed, whilst the Bridlington Spa Theatre on the front provides evening entertainment. There is also the East Riding Leisure Centre, with family swimming area and a variety of other indoor activities. Further afield are the picturesque villages and scenery of the Yorkshire Wolds, the neighbouring resorts of Filey, Scarborough and Whitby and the spectacular heritage coastline. There are numerous places to visit in the area, including Bempton's RSPB bird sanctuary, Sewerby Hall, Danes Dyke and Flamborough Head with its cliffs and caves. A great area for bird and nature lovers, or simply for touring.
